A mobile games publisher and payments platform that helps game studios and digital content sellers distribute in Africa, sell top-ups, and accept 200+ local payment methods.

Carry1st is a mobile games and digital content publisher focused on Africa, serving game studios, app publishers, and African players with publishing, commerce, and payments infrastructure.

Available on Web (publisher site and shop) and via API integrations; the company also publishes mobile games (Android and iOS referenced broadly).
Target audience: B2B2C, with primary customers including global and regional game and digital content publishers that need African distribution and monetization, and end users including African mobile gamers purchasing top-ups and vouchers.
Notable in Africa for its focus on publisher infrastructure and partnerships for major titles (including Activision for Call of Duty: Mobile payments integration and Riot Games for VALORANT in South Africa), with presence cited across Nigeria, South Africa, Kenya, Ghana, Egypt, Morocco, and other African markets.
